1. A method for determining a type of a blood sample comprising the steps of:

  • collecting a reference optical density spectrum of a first subsample of a blood sample over a predetermined wavelength range generally in the ultraviolet-visible portion of the electromagnetic spectrum;

    mixing a second subsample of the blood sample with an antibody corresponding to a known blood type;

    collecting an antibody-treated optical density spectrum of the antibody-blood sample mixture over the predetermined wavelength range; and

    calculating a numerical indicator of agglutination by;

    calculating a first slope of the reference optical density spectrum and a second slope of the antibody-treated optical density spectrum over at least a portion of the predetermined wavelength range; and

    dividing the first slope by the second slope to yield a numerical indicator of agglutination;

    determine the blood type by comparing the numerical indicator of agglutination to a predetermined empirical value.
